GitHub不稳定:原因及解决方案

在当今的开发环境中,GitHub作为全球最大的开源代码托管平台,其重要性不言而喻。然而,许多用户在使用GitHub时,常常会遇到不稳定的情况。本文将详细探讨GitHub不稳定的原因及解决方案。

什么是GitHub不稳定?

GitHub不稳定通常指的是在使用GitHub的过程中,用户面临的一系列技术问题,例如:

  • 无法访问GitHub网站
  • 代码上传失败
  • 提交记录丢失
  • 页面加载缓慢

这些问题不仅影响开发者的工作效率,也会对项目的进度产生不良影响。

GitHub不稳定的常见原因

1. 服务器故障

GitHub作为一个云平台,其稳定性高度依赖于其服务器的正常运行。当GitHub的服务器发生故障或维护时,用户将无法正常访问。

2. 网络问题

用户的本地网络环境不稳定,或者是由于ISP的故障,也会导致无法顺利连接到GitHub。常见的网络问题包括:

  • 高延迟
  • 丢包
  • DNS解析错误

3. 软件兼容性

某些版本的浏览器或操作系统可能与GitHub存在兼容性问题,导致页面加载不正常或功能失效。

4. 用户权限问题

对于团队项目,如果用户的权限设置不当,可能会造成无法访问某些功能或资源,进而影响使用体验。

5. 第三方插件干扰

一些用户可能会使用第三方插件来增强GitHub的功能,但这些插件有时会导致GitHub的不稳定。

GitHub不稳定的影响

GitHub的不稳定性会带来以下几方面的影响:

  • 工作效率下降:开发者在面对不稳定的情况时,可能需要花费更多时间来解决问题。
  • 项目进度延误:由于无法正常访问代码库,项目的进度可能会受到拖延。
  • 团队沟通困难:若多个团队成员无法访问GitHub,可能会导致信息的缺失或沟通不畅。

如何解决GitHub不稳定的问题

1. 检查GitHub状态

访问GitHub Status页面,查看当前服务是否正常。

2. 优化网络连接

  • 更换DNS服务器为公共DNS(如Google DNS: 8.8.8.8)
  • 使用有线网络连接,而非无线

3. 更新软件

确保使用最新版本的浏览器和操作系统,以避免兼容性问题。

4. 检查用户权限

在团队项目中,确认自己的权限设置是否正确,确保能够访问所需资源。

5. 禁用第三方插件

若发现使用第三方插件后出现问题,可以尝试暂时禁用这些插件,检查是否能恢复正常。

常见问题解答(FAQ)

Q1:为什么我无法访问GitHub?

A1:可能是由于GitHub服务器故障、网络问题或本地防火墙的设置。建议检查GitHub的服务状态。

Q2:如何提高GitHub的访问速度?

A2:可以尝试更换DNS服务器,使用有线连接,以及确保浏览器更新到最新版本。

Q3:GitHub不稳定时该怎么办?

A3:建议首先检查GitHub的状态,确保服务器没有问题。然后可以优化网络连接,并确认权限设置。

Q4:我该如何向GitHub报告问题?

A4:可以通过GitHub的支持页面提交问题报告,详细描述遇到的情况。

结论

GitHub的不稳定性虽然会对用户的工作造成影响,但通过一些简单的排查和优化措施,绝大部分问题是可以得到解决的。希望本文能够帮助您更好地理解和应对GitHub的不稳定情况。

正文完